An Uttarakhand-based YouTuber, Ankur Chaudhry, faced legal action after a video of him distributing beer in a restricted area went viral on social media. Chaudhry, a resident of Sidcul, was apprehended by police and later publicly apologized for his behavior.

The incident took place in Haridwar's Kankhal area, where alcohol consumption is strictly prohibited. The video, titled 'Beer Challenge,' was part of his strategy to boost Instagram subscribers, leading to widespread anger among local residents and pilgrimage priests who demanded stern measures against him.

Haridwar Senior Superintendent of Police Pramod Dobhal emphasized that Haridwar, being a hub of religious faith, would not tolerate such activities. Following his detention, Chaudhry, who holds a law degree, was fined under the Police Act and assured that the mistake would not be repeated.
